Benefits of Using Faux Gas Logs for Fireplaces
Fireplaces have long been a symbol of warmth, comfort, and relaxation. They create a cozy ambiance that can transform any room into a welcoming retreat. However, maintaining a traditional wood-burning fireplace can be a hassle. From chopping and storing firewood to cleaning up the ashes, it requires a significant amount of time and effort. This is where faux gas logs come in, offering a convenient and efficient alternative that still provides the same aesthetic appeal.
One of the key benefits of using faux gas logs is the ease of use. Unlike wood-burning fireplaces, which require constant attention and maintenance, gas logs can be easily ignited with the flip of a switch or the push of a button. This eliminates the need for gathering and storing firewood, as well as the hassle of lighting and tending to the fire. With faux gas logs, you can enjoy a warm and inviting fire in an instant, without any of the associated labor.
In addition to their convenience, faux gas logs also offer a higher level of control and safety. With wood-burning fireplaces, it can be challenging to regulate the temperature and intensity of the fire. This often leads to overheating or underwhelming flames. Faux gas logs, on the other hand, allow you to adjust the flame height and heat output to your desired level. This not only ensures a comfortable and consistent fire, but also reduces the risk of accidental fires or carbon monoxide buildup.
Another advantage of faux gas logs is their cleanliness. Wood-burning fireplaces produce ash, soot, and smoke, which can create a mess and require regular cleaning. Faux gas logs, on the other hand, produce no ash or soot, and emit minimal smoke. This means you can enjoy the warmth and beauty of a fire without the hassle of cleaning up afterwards. Additionally, gas logs are a more environmentally friendly option, as they produce fewer pollutants and greenhouse gases compared to wood-burning fireplaces.
Furthermore, faux gas logs offer a wide range of design options to suit any style or preference. They come in various sizes, shapes, and finishes, allowing you to customize your fireplace to match your home decor. Whether you prefer a rustic, traditional look or a sleek, modern aesthetic, there are faux gas logs available to complement your design vision. Some even feature realistic details, such as charred edges and glowing embers, to mimic the appearance of a real wood fire.
Lastly, faux gas logs are a cost-effective choice in the long run. While the initial investment may be higher compared to traditional wood-burning fireplaces, the savings in terms of time, energy, and maintenance make them a worthwhile investment. Gas logs require minimal upkeep and have a longer lifespan, reducing the need for frequent replacements. Additionally, gas is generally cheaper and more readily available than firewood, making it a more affordable fuel source.
In conclusion, faux gas logs offer numerous benefits for those looking to enjoy the warmth and beauty of a fireplace without the hassle and maintenance of a wood-burning one. From their ease of use and control to their cleanliness and design options, faux gas logs provide a convenient and efficient alternative that still creates a cozy and inviting atmosphere. So, if you’re considering adding a fireplace to your home or upgrading your existing one, faux gas logs are definitely worth considering.
How to Choose the Right Faux Gas Logs for Your Fireplace
Faux Perfection: Fireplace Fake Gas Logs in Focus
Fireplaces have long been a symbol of warmth and comfort in homes. They provide a cozy ambiance and a focal point for any room. However, not all homes are equipped with a traditional wood-burning fireplace. Many modern homes have gas fireplaces, which offer convenience and ease of use. But what if you want the look and feel of a real fire without the hassle of wood? That’s where faux gas logs come in.
Faux gas logs are a popular alternative to real wood logs for gas fireplaces. They are made from a variety of materials, including ceramic, refractory cement, and even concrete. These logs are designed to mimic the appearance of real wood logs, complete with realistic bark and charred marks. Some even have glowing embers to add to the illusion of a real fire.
When choosing faux gas logs for your fireplace, there are a few factors to consider. First and foremost, you’ll want to make sure that the logs are compatible with your gas fireplace. Different fireplaces have different requirements, so it’s important to check the manufacturer’s guidelines before making a purchase. Additionally, you’ll want to consider the size and shape of the logs. They should fit snugly in your fireplace and not obstruct the flow of gas.
Another important factor to consider is the style of the logs. Faux gas logs come in a variety of styles, from traditional oak and birch to more contemporary options like driftwood and river rock. The style you choose should complement the overall aesthetic of your home and fireplace. If you have a rustic cabin-style home, for example, you may want to opt for logs that resemble real oak or pine. On the other hand, if you have a modern, minimalist home, you may prefer logs with a sleek, clean design.
In addition to style, you’ll also want to consider the level of realism you desire. Some faux gas logs are designed to look incredibly lifelike, with intricate details and natural coloring. Others have a more stylized, artistic appearance. The level of realism you choose will depend on your personal preference and the overall look you’re trying to achieve.
When it comes to installation, faux gas logs are relatively easy to set up. Most gas fireplaces come with a burner and a grate, onto which the logs are placed. Simply follow the manufacturer’s instructions for placing the logs in the correct position. Some logs may require additional accessories, such as a grate or a log set, to ensure proper installation. Again, it’s important to consult the manufacturer’s guidelines to ensure a safe and efficient setup.
Once your faux gas logs are installed, you can sit back and enjoy the beauty and warmth of a cozy fire without the hassle of wood. Faux gas logs provide a convenient and low-maintenance alternative to traditional wood-burning fireplaces. They offer the same ambiance and charm, without the need for constant tending and cleaning. Plus, they are more environmentally friendly, as they don’t produce smoke or contribute to deforestation.
In conclusion, faux gas logs are a great option for those who want the look and feel of a real fire without the hassle of wood. When choosing faux gas logs, consider factors such as compatibility, size, style, and realism. Foll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for installation to ensure a safe and efficient setup. With faux gas logs, you can enjoy the warmth and beauty of a cozy fire in your home, without the need for a traditional wood-burning fireplace.

Maintenance Tips for Faux Gas Logs in Fireplaces
Fireplaces have long been a symbol of warmth and comfort in homes. They provide a cozy ambiance and a focal point for gatherings. However, traditional wood-burning fireplaces require a lot of maintenance and can be messy. That’s where faux gas logs come in. These artificial logs offer the beauty of a real fire without the hassle. But just like any other household item, they require regular maintenance to keep them looking their best and functioning properly.
One of the most important maintenance tasks for faux gas logs is cleaning. Over time, dust and debris can accumulate on the logs, affecting their appearance and potentially causing them to malfunction. To clean your faux gas logs, start by turning off the gas supply and allowing the logs to cool completely. Once they are cool, use a soft brush or cloth to gently remove any dust or dirt.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or scrub brushes, as these can damage the logs’ finish. If there are stubborn stains or buildup, you can use a mild soap and water solution, but be sure to rinse thoroughly and dry completely before relighting the logs.
In addition to regular cleaning, it’s important to inspect your faux gas logs for any signs of damage. Check for cracks, chips, or discoloration, as these can indicate a problem with the logs or the gas supply. If you notice any damage, it’s best to contact a professional for repairs. Attempting to fix the logs yourself could result in further damage or even a gas leak, which can be dangerous.
Another important aspect of maintaining faux gas logs is ensuring proper ventilation. Gas fireplaces produce carbon monoxide, a colorless and odorless gas that can be deadly if not properly vented. Make sure that your fireplace has a working carbon monoxide detector and that it is placed in an area where it can detect any potential leaks. Additionally, be sure to keep the area around the fireplace clear of any obstructions, such as furniture or curtains, that could block the flow of air.
To keep your faux gas logs looking their best, it’s also a good idea to periodically check the burner and pilot light. Make sure that the burner is clean and free of debris, as this can affect the flame and the logs’ appearance. If the pilot light is not lit or is flickering, it may need to be relit or adjusted. Refer to the manufacturer’s instructions for your specific fireplace model to ensure that you are following the correct procedure.
Lastly, consider having your faux gas logs professionally serviced on a regular basis. A professional technician can inspect the logs, clean the burner and pilot light, and check for any potential issues. Regular servicing can help extend the lifespan of your faux gas logs and ensure that they continue to operate safely and efficiently.
In conclusion, faux gas logs offer a convenient and low-maintenance alternative to traditional wood-burning fireplaces. By following these maintenance tips, you can keep your faux gas logs looking beautiful and functioning properly for years to come. Remember to clean them regularly, inspect for damage, ensure proper ventilation, check the burner and pilot light, and consider professional servicing. With proper care, your faux gas logs will continue to provide warmth and beauty to your home.
